Applicants must submit a completed online application with a $50 USD fee, along with official transcripts from all attended institutions, translated into English if necessary. Standardized test scores such as GRE, MAT, MTEL, or GMAT are required depending on the program. International students must provide TOEFL, Duolingo, Pearson PTE, iTEP, or IELTS scores if their previous education was not in English. An official course-by-course evaluation of transcripts is also required to verify academic credentials.
